User's Manual

FEATURES
• Including wireless PIR(passive infrared) sensor & receiver
• Powerful outdoor weather-PIR sensor detects motion sends a wireless signal to
receiver turn on chime
• Wireless RF transmission up to 60~90 meters
• PIR sensor detection range up to 8 meters, detection angle up to 30 degree
• Sound Hi/Off/Low switch of receiver
• PIR sensor 9V battery operation (not included)
• Receiver 3 "C" size batteries operation (not included) and compatible with AC adaptor (not
included)
• Battery low indicator LED for PIR sensor & receiver
• No wiring, easy to installs
OPERATION
1. Remove the screw of PIR sensor unit and Receiver unit from battery cover, and open the
battery door.(Fig.1)
2. Install an alkaline 9V batteries (not included) for PIR sensor, 3x1.5 "C-size" batteries for
receiver to the battery compartment make sure install with correct polarity. (Fig. 2)
3. Hang the PIR sensor at the entrance of your driveway (such as on a mailbox, on a tree or on a
ground stake). You may also place the PIR sensor on your garage, near the front entrance or
rear door. Any movement nearby will transmit a signal to the receiver chime unit triggering it to
signal the chime.(Fig.3)

4. Please ensure to place the PIR sensor unit at least three feet high above the ground.
5. High/Off/Low switch of receiver
Turn the switch to High position, the unit will standby to Chime mode, when PIR sensor detected
trigger, will sound door chime and the led will light up. You can turn HI/LOW switch to select door
chime sound volume.
6. To test the PIR sensor unit detection area
After selecting a location for installing of the unit you can turn the switch to Chime and wait for
30 seconds for "WARM-UP". Then you try walking in front of the unit. When the unit detects
motion, the chime will sound. There will be no chime sound if you walk beyond the detection
range. By testing the detection range, you can adjust the location of sensor angle for best
coverage. Turn the chime off after your test.
7. Battery low indicator
A) PIR sensor
When PIR sensor batteries goes low, the LED will lighting to indicate the low battery. Please
replace the new battery.
B) Receiver
When receiver batteries goes low, the LED of the middle will lighting to indicate the low battery.
Please replace the new battery.
8. Power adapter (not included) for receiver unit with output 6V DC, 200mA female plug, center
( + ) positive can be applied to the DC jack for long time use.
FCC Statement
This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ital device,
pursuant to Part 15 of the FCC R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ection
against harmful interference in a residential installation. This equipment generates uses and can
rad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ed and used in accordance with the instructions,
may cause harmful interference to radio communications. However, there is no guarantee that
interference will not occ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ful
interference to radio or television re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off
and on, the user is enc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or more of the following
measures:
--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na.
-- Increase the separation between the equipment and receiver.
--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the receiver is
connected.
--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V technician for help.
This device complies with part 15 of the FCC Rules. Operation is subject to the following two
conditions:(1) This device may not cause harmful interference, and (2) this device must accept any
interference received, including interference that may cause undesired operation.
Changes or modifications not expressly approved by the party responsible for compliance could
void the user's authority to operate the equipment.
